This elite force utilised the endless expanse of the desert to carry out surprise attacks and hit and run raids behind the Afrika Korps' lines, sowing confusion, fear and consternation. Born of the Desert was written soon after the events depicted and has an immediacy which places it above other Second World War memoirs.His tale is one of war: the endless conflict against the heat and flies as much as the relentless struggle to defeat the Axis.
